Cooking and Baking Classes for the Whole Family
The Gourmandise School, 395 Santa Monica Pl #323, Santa Monica, CA 90401
The Gourmandise School in Santa Monica has classes that would make lovely gifts for families – and gift set kits for taking home to make at your leisure. Choose from classes and/or kits like: Cookie Decorating, Holiday Gingerbread Houses, Holiday Yule Log, Sourdough bread, and so many more!
Amusement Park Season Passes
How amazing is it that families in Southern California are just a short drive away from not one, but many, amusement parks? Which means season passes make a great gift! And you have so many choices — Disneyland and Disney California Adventure, Universal Studios Hollywood, Six Flags Magic Mountain, LEGOLAND, and Knott’s Berry Farm.

If you’re looking for a local, independent bookstore instead of Amazon, check these out.
Vroman’s Bookstore
695 E. Colorado Blvd., Pasadena, CA 91101
(626) 449-5320 and
Children’s Book World
10580 1/2 W. Pico Blvd., Los Angeles, CA 90064
(310) 559-BOOK/2665
Independent book stores offer a wide range of books. And more than books, you’ll also find games, puzzles, gifts, and knowledgeable, friendly booksellers ready to help you find the perfect item. If you’re not quite sure what to give that special family member, you can’t go wrong with a gift card. Vroman’s Bookstore is “Southern California’s oldest and largest independent bookstore.” Children’s Book World has been a popular shop for many families since 1986.

Pet Gifts
Our Furry family needs to get in on the gift action, too. Why not have something fun for Fido or Fluffy to open and enjoy? Dogs love a Kong toy and you can use it to hide treats, which add to their enrichment. Plus have they ever said No to frisbee catch? Cats always like a feather game, and catnip is a great treat.
